Just an update to my motherboard situation. I learned much better how
the bug process works in FreeBSD, and how to find out who to contact
should I need information about a bug. Those were the answers I was
searching for.

In the meantime, I got the shop that built my computer to replace (for
free) my motherboard with a A7M266. I still haven't got FreeBSD all the
way up and configured, but so far I am not experiencing the problems
that have plagued me for the last two months. So I'll be rejoining the
FreeBSD community :-)

Lesson learned: the bleeding edge of technology is sharp and you can get
cut. Don't buy hardware newer than the software you'll run on it.
